Always a great meal, we go anytime we are in Minot for a weekend of shopping from Regina Sask, Canada. Entrees are so reasonable Rib Steak was on sale for supper on Sat for $11.00!!
The gizzards are the best appetizer, wine is under $10.00 a litre. I had the walleye, you can get it broiled or breaded, there is nothing like a large Walleye fillet breaded and fried to perfection. Salads are always fresh, cold and very good portions.
Steak and lobster dinners are very reasonable as well.
We usually enjoy trying different restaurants when we travel but when in Minot, take the short drive[about 7 minutes] to Burlington to go to the Hacienda.
